package orchestrator import ( "os" "path/filepath" "testing" "time" "github.com/stretchr/testify/assert" "github.com/stretchr/testify/require" ) func TestLoadConfigFromFile_Defaults(t *testing.T) { // Non-existent file → defaults. cfg := LoadConfigFromFile("/nonexistent/config.json") assert.Equal(t, 5*time.Minute, cfg.HeartbeatInterval) assert.Equal(t, 30, cfg.JitterPercent) assert.InDelta(t, 0.8, cfg.EntropyThreshold, 0.001) assert.Equal(t, 100, cfg.MaxSyncBatchSize) } func TestLoadConfigFromFile_Custom(t *testing.T) { dir := t.TempDir() path := filepath.Join(dir, "config.json") err := os.WriteFile(path, []byte(`{ "heartbeat_interval_sec": 60, "jitter_percent": 10, "entropy_threshold": 0.5, "max_sync_batch_size": 50 }`), 0o644) require.NoError(t, err) cfg := LoadConfigFromFile(path) assert.Equal(t, 60*time.Second, cfg.HeartbeatInterval) assert.Equal(t, 10, cfg.JitterPercent) assert.InDelta(t, 0.5, cfg.EntropyThreshold, 0.001) assert.Equal(t, 50, cfg.MaxSyncBatchSize) } func TestLoadConfigFromFile_InvalidJSON(t *testing.T) { dir := t.TempDir() path := filepath.Join(dir, "bad.json") os.WriteFile(path, []byte(`{invalid}`), 0o644) cfg := LoadConfigFromFile(path) // Should return defaults on invalid JSON. assert.Equal(t, 5*time.Minute, cfg.HeartbeatInterval) } func TestWriteDefaultConfig(t *testing.T) { dir := t.TempDir() path := filepath.Join(dir, "config.json") err := WriteDefaultConfig(path) require.NoError(t, err) cfg := LoadConfigFromFile(path) assert.Equal(t, 5*time.Minute, cfg.HeartbeatInterval) assert.Equal(t, 30, cfg.JitterPercent) } func TestLoadConfigFromFile_PartialOverride(t *testing.T) { dir := t.TempDir() path := filepath.Join(dir, "partial.json") os.WriteFile(path, []byte(`{"heartbeat_interval_sec": 120}`), 0o644) cfg := LoadConfigFromFile(path) assert.Equal(t, 120*time.Second, cfg.HeartbeatInterval) // Other fields should be defaults. assert.Equal(t, 30, cfg.JitterPercent) assert.InDelta(t, 0.8, cfg.EntropyThreshold, 0.001) }
